Bitcoin As A Geopolitical Race
- Donald Trump warned that if the U.S. doesn't embrace crypto, China could dominate and "eat our lunch."
- He framed Bitcoin adoption as a winner-takes-all geopolitical race tied to AI and national leadership.
Nation-States Fuel Bitcoin Incentives
- Hosts connect China's potential re-entry to Bitcoin with a global "hash war" for mining and influence.
- They argue nation-state accumulation benefits long-term Bitcoin holders by increasing demand and security.
Hong Kong As China's Crypto Conduit
- Hong Kong loosening exchange rules signals China may use Hong Kong to re-enter global Bitcoin markets.
- Hosts view this as coordinated, gradual policy shift rather than an immediate national reversal.
